Jan. 3, 2003

Box Score

JACKSONVILLE, Fla. - Sophomore center Kara Donnell (Mattoon, Ill.) hit 6-of-6 from the field and 6-of-8 from the line to lead the Jacksonville University women's basketball team with 18 points and nine rebounds, while senior forward Kat Sungy (Arvada, Colo.) recorded her sixth double-double of the season with 11 points and 13 rebounds, but the Dolphins fell to Valparaiso, 76-56, in non-conference action Friday night at Swisher Gymnasium. Jeanette Gray led the Crusaders with a game-high 21 points.

JU (2-8) shot 57 percent from the field and outrebounded Valpo (7-5), 31-15, but the Dolphins turned the ball over a season-high 33 times. The Crusaders shot 50 percent from the floor and scored 35 points off Dolphin turnovers.

Meredith Baugher and Jamie Gutowski scored 12 each for Valpo, while Suzie Hammel added 10.

The Dolphins held a 13-12 lead with 11:14 to go in the first half, but Valpo took the lead for good at the 10:47 mark and took a 32-25 lead into the locker room. The Crusaders held off the Dolphins down the stretch, leading by at least 13 for the last 7:35 of the game.

The Dolphins begin Atlantic Sun Conference play when they return to action by hosting UCF on Thursday at 7 p.m. at Swisher Gymnasium.
